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Pharmacogenomics Scientist (Primary Keyword: Pharmacogenomics; Secondary Keyword: Genomics) | Conducts research, develops assays, and analyzes data related to drug efficacy and personalized medicine. Highly relevant to the growing field of pharmacogenomics. |
| Clinical Pharmacologist (Primary Keyword: Pharmacogenomics; Secondary Keyword: Clinical Trials) | Applies pharmacogenomic principles in clinical settings, contributing to the design and interpretation of clinical trials. Essential for effective drug development and patient care. |
| Bioinformatician (Primary Keyword: Bioinformatics; Secondary Keyword: Pharmacogenomics) | Analyzes large genomic datasets to identify genetic variations impacting drug response. Crucial for advancing pharmacogenomic research and applications. |
| Genetic Counselor (Primary Keyword: Genetic Counseling; Secondary Keyword: Pharmacogenomics) | Provides genetic counseling to patients, incorporating pharmacogenomic information to personalize treatment plans. Plays a vital role in patient education and informed decision-making. |
